Case summary
F & M Mafco voluntarily disclosed violations under U.S. EPAs April 11, 2000 Self Disclosure Policy, Incentives for Self-Policing: Discovery, Disclosure, Correction and Prevention of Violations Final Policy Statement (65 Fed. Reg. 19618). The Self Disclosure Policy has several important goals, including encouraging greater compliance with the laws and regulations which protect human health and the environment through self-policing, discovery, disclosure, correction and prevention. If certain specific criteria are met, reductions in gravity based penalties of up to 100% are available under the Self Disclosure Policy. On July 21, 2006, after reviewing F & M Mafcos voluntary disclosure under the Self Disclosure Policy, the Region issued a Final Determination that F & M Mafcos disclosures met all the conditions of the Policy and that the Region would therefore not seek any penalty for the disclosed violations.
